    Notes: Abstract Charcot-Marie-Tooth disease (CMT) and hereditary neuropathy with liability to pressure palsies (HNPP) are two inherited peripheral neuropathies. The most prevalent mutations are a reciprocal 1.5-Mb duplication and 1.5-Mb deletion, respectively, at the CMT1A/HNPP locus on chromosome 17p11.2. Point mutations in the coding region of the myelin genes, peripheral myelin protein 22 (PMP22), myelin protein zero (MPZ) or connexin 32 (Cx32) have been reported in CMT patients, including CMT type 1 (CMT1), CMT type 2 (CMT2) and Déjérine-Sottas neuropathy (DS) patients, and only in the coding region of PMP22 in HNPP families lacking a deletion. We have investigated point and small mutations in the MPZ, PMP22 and Cx32 genes in a series of patients of Spanish ancestry: 47 CMT patients without duplications, and 5 HNPP patients without deletions. We found 15 different mutations in 16 CMT patients (34%). Nine different mutations in ten patients were detected in the Cx32 gene, this being the most frequently involved gene in this series, whereas five mutations involved the MPZ gene and only one the PMP22 gene. Six out of nine nucleotide substitutions in the Cx32 gene involved two codons encoding arginine at positions 164 and 183, suggesting that these two codons may constitute two Cx32 regions prone to mutate in the Spanish population. Analysis of HNPP patients revealed a 5′ splicing mutation in intron 1 of the PMP22 gene in a family with autosomal dominance, which confirms allelic heterogeneity in HNPP. Ectopic mRNA analysis on leukocytes suggests that this mutation might behave as a null allele.

    Notes: Abstract Retinitis pigmentosa is the most prevalent inherited disorder of the retina. It can be autosomal dominant (adRP), autosomal recessive (arRP) or X-linked (XLRP). A form of adRP mapping to chromosome 7q was reported in a large Spanish pedigree. We have typed DNA from the members of another Spanish family for polymorphic markers from the known candidate genes. Positive lod scores were obtained only for the markers located on 7q31-35, giving a maximum lod score of 2.98 (3.01 by multipoint analysis) at θ = 0.00 for D7S480. A brief clinical evaluation is given.

    Notes: Summary A case of rapid neurological deterioration in a 60-year-old man with oesophageal carcinoma is reported. He sufferred two episodes of global cerebral dysfunction following traumatic endoscopic manipulation. Autopsy findings showed multiple tumour emboli which occluded medium and small-sized vessels in cortical and subcortical areas, resulting in multiple microinfarcts.

    Notes: Abstract Over a period of 5 years, 25 children between 1 day and 26 months of age were prospectively evaluated because of the presence of meningomyeloceles. Cranial sonography was used to ascertain the types of associated cranial alterations. Twenty-three children (92%) presented signs of Chiari II malformation. In only two (8%) were the ultrasonographic results normal. The abnormalities detected were classified as alterations of the ventricular system, extraventricular alterations, and associated findings. The most frequent alteration of the ventricular system was the “batwing” configuration of the frontal horns, which appeared in 22 children (88%). Among the extraventricular alterations, 23 children (92%) had a downward displaced cerebellum, obliterated basal cisterns and low positioning of the tentorium cerebelli. Associated findings were a polymicrogyria in 1 case and intracranial hemorrhage in 2. The 23 children with Chiari II malformation were followed up clinically and sonographically. Our findings were similar to those of other published series. In spite of the introduction of magnetic resonance imaging, we consider cranial sonography to be an inexpensive and convenient method of evaluating the existence of Chiari II malformation in the child with meningomyelocele and of following up its evolution after shunt procedures.
